Secure Your Emails: Best Practices for SMTP Setup
To maintain the safety of your email messages , meticulous SMTP configuration is absolutely vital . Initiate by consistently using TLS encryption – never sending emails in plaintext! Moreover , strongly consider requiring authentication – typically incorporating a username and credential – to block unauthorized usage. Regularly examine your SMTP platform's records for any unusual activity and utilize rate limiting to mitigate the probability of spam or misuse .
SMTP vs. SMTPKit: What's the Difference?
Understanding the contrast between basic SMTP and SMTPKit can be difficult for developers . Initially , SMTP (Simple Mail Transfer Protocol) is the underlying method for sending email, acting as the rulebook that allows machines to interact and relay emails . However, SMTPKit is a modern Swift framework that eases the creation of email features within iOS and macOS applications, essentially abstracting the intricacies of the underlying SMTP procedures . So, while SMTP is the system , SMTPKit is a aid that enables you to work with it more efficiently in a Swift space.
